Indian telcos left high and dry as Supreme Court rejects appeals

2020-01-16 01:00:00| Total Telecom industry news

The Indian Supreme Court has today dismissed formal petitions by telcos for a review of the fees owed to the state.  “Having perused the review petitions and the connected papers with meticulous care, we do not find any justifiable reason to entertain [them]…read more on TotalTele.com »
